European Parliament calls for suspension of EU-US Privacy Shield

2018-07-06 08:35:00| Telecompaper Headlines

(Telecompaper) The European Parliament has passed a resolution calling on the European Commission to suspend the so-called Privacy Shield with the US if the US government does not improve its implementation of the data protection agreement by 01 September. A suspension of the agreement could limit the ability of companies to transfer legally data from the EU to the US.
